14:22 — The Quillport gateway tripped its circuit breaker after the upstream Fernvale pricing API returned sustained 503s. Traffic fell back to cached quotes within 40 seconds; no stale data older than five minutes was served. Breaker reset automatically at 14:31 once error rates normalized. The gateway build in effect during the incident is recorded below.

trace token, yahof-yadup: htk21_3e52fc440779ed8614351

Alert: ExportMemoryHigh fired for the Quartzleaf spreadsheet export worker. Heap usage exceeded 85% during large XLSX generation, typically triggered by multi-sheet exports over 100k rows. The worker may be OOM-killed, failing user downloads. Mitigation is restarting the pod and queuing the export with streaming mode. Tuning history and heap profiles are kept on the internal page below.

operations page: https://jenkins.torvadyn.local/build/deploy/display/pages/611247f0a622ae80

Q3 Planning Note — Finance Team

The Brightvale product line will move to tiered pricing effective next quarter. The Starter tier holds at current levels; Plus rises 6%, and Premium rises 9% to reflect added support costs. Marden Associates' benchmark study supports the increase without material churn risk. Invoicing templates should be updated by the end of the month, and deferred revenue schedules adjusted accordingly. One item remains restricted to this distribution and follows below.

board note of kadug-tawig: Only 5 of the 100 pilot accounts renewed Oliath, so a churn review is set for April 15.

Leadership review briefing — Finance team: We're wrapping up the Brindlemoor satellite office by end of quarter. Headcount shifts to the Vexley hub, lease exit costs land in Q3, and savings kick in from Q4. Nothing dramatic, just tidier overheads. Before we finalize the deck, note the sensitive context below.

confidential, kahop-yahap: Project Weniel slips by six weeks because of the staffing delay.